Address

MMVKQfxcLS2EehZDLAALUYHehjCfzby8ns

0 MONA

Confirmed
Total Received12.69089306 MONA
Total Sent12.69089306 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MMVKQfxcLS2EehZDLAALUYHehjCfzby8ns12.69089306 MONA
 
 
MMVKQfxcLS2EehZDLAALUYHehjCfzby8ns12.69089306 MONA